Earthquake Insurance


What is earthquake insurance?  

A standard homeowners policy excludes damage caused by an earthquake. This leaves a coverage gap in your homeowners insurance. Acuity's optional earthquake endorsement provides coverage for losses caused to your home, other structures, and belongings by an earthquake.  

 

What does earthquake insurance cover?  

We will cover direct loss to property, including the dwelling, other structures like garages and sheds, and personal property, if directly caused by an earthquake or volcanic eruption.  

 

You can add Acuity’s earthquake endorsement to any home, renters, condo, or landlord policy.  

 

How much does earthquake insurance cost?  

The cost of earthquake insurance coverage depends on many factors, including your location, home value, type of construction, home age, and deductible. 

 

*This endorsement is not available in all states due to state-specific regulations.
